Former IROVT Presidents:
 


Michael Barnett was president of IROVT from the Fall of 2004 - Spring 2006. He graduated with a degree in Political Science and a minor in Philosophy. While at Virginia Tech, Michael served as a Class of 2006 officer, and participated in an internship with Parliament in Britain. Notable IROVT accomplishments include founding the current name of the organization, putting together the first Virginia Tech Model United Nations Conference (VTMUNC), and initiating the first major VT events surrounding Darfur, Sudan. Michael currently resides in Washington, D.C.

 


Mala Kumar
was president of IROVT from the Fall of 2006 - Spring of 2007. She graduated with a degree in Marketing Management and minors in French for Business and Global Business. While at Virginia Tech, Mala studied abroad in Switzerland, and participated with the administrative group the University Council of International Affairs as student liaison. Notable IROVT accomplishments include expanding awareness events on Darfur, Sudan to the greater Virginia Tech community, putting together the second VTMUNC, and organizing the student side of the Summer 2007 volunteer trip to Togo in Northwest Africa. Mala is currently residing in Lyon, France.
